  Pets and Whole Food
For all homemade pet food recipes:
  • Rice and oats should be cooked. Raw rice and oats will expand in the animal's stomach.
  • Wheat or corn flour may aggravate dog allergies.
  • Eggshell provides much needed calcium and flaxseed provides a good source of omega 3s.


Veggie Dog Treats

  • 1/2 carrot
  • 1/4 cup spinach or green beans, canned or steamed
  • 1/8 cup water
  • 1/8 cup olive oil
  • 3/4 cup whole wheat flour
  • 1/2 cup oats
  • 1/4 cup wheat germ
  • 1/8 cup brewers yeast

Preheat oven to 325 degrees.

  1. Place carrot, spinach, garlic, water and oil into container.
  2. Select Variable 1.
  3. Turn on machine and quickly increase speed to Variable 10, then to High. Run for 40 seconds until smooth.
  4. Turn machine off and remove lid. Add flour, oats, germ, and yeast to wet mixture.
  5. Select Variable 1.
  6. Turn on machine and quickly increase speed to Variable 10, using the tamper to press ingredients into the blades. Process just until dry ingredients are incorporated.
  7. Turn machine off and remove lid. Roll out dough on floured surface to 1/4-1/2-inch thickness. Cut out treats using a cookie cutter.
  8. Bake on greased cookie sheet for 15 minutes.



*Before changing your pets diet consult your veterinarian.
There are foods that are dangerous for dogs, such as:
  • Chocolate, Coffee, Caffeine
  • Alcohol
  • Onions, Garlic, Chives
  • Raisins
  • Macadamia nuts
  • Yeast dough
  • Raw/Undercooked Meat, Eggs and Bones
  • Xylitol
  • Fruit pits (cherries, apricots, peaches, plums)
  • Grapes in large quantities > 9 oz.
  • Avocado
  • Milk
  • Salt
